Church Mission Statements Example Check out other Church Mission Statements or those of religious organizations to give you some inspiration. The Salvation Army Mission Statement is as follows: The Salvation Army, an international movement, is an evangelical part of the universal Christian church. Its message is based on the Bible. Its ministry is motivated by the love of God. Its mission is to preach the gospel of Jesus Christ and to meet human needs in His name without discrimination. What is the difference between Church Mission Statements and Church Vision Statements? A good definition is a sentence or short paragraph which is written by a church which reflects its core purpose, identity, values and principle aims. A good definition for Vision Statements is a sentence or short paragraph providing a broad, aspirational image of the future. A Vision is defined as 'An Image of the future we seek to create'. A Mission is defined as 'Purpose, reason for being'. Defined simply "Who we are and what we do". Many organizations, such as a church, combine both their present accomplishments, which would typically be found in a Mission statement, together with their future aspirations in just one statement - a hybrid version of the combined statements. There are no rules, the choice is down to your religious community who decide what they are trying to achieve and who will be reading the statement. Church Mission Statements contain important information about the church, but in a nutshell. This should include what the church does, its congregation and its services. Church Mission Statements focus on today. Church Vision Statements contain details of the future of the church - its vision (the future plans with aims and objectives). These types of Statements focus on tomorrow. Non profit organizations, such as a church, write Vision statements to clarify and emphasize their future goals and the benefits which would be derived from donations and help from the religious community.
